Leprechauns Help LV Pedestrian Safety Campaign

Leprechauns were on the loose in Las Vegas today, working to make area roads safer.

They were part of an effort to remind drivers to watch out for pedestrians crossing the road.  Officers from Las Vegas Metro and the Clark County School District were among those enforcing driving laws at crosswalks, stopping drivers who failed to yield to the highly visible leprechauns.

The event took place at Jones Boulevard and Dewey Drive this morning and at Desert Inn Road east of Decatur Boulevard from noon to 3 p.m., areas where pedestrians have recently been killed.
